- 博客(163)
- 资源 (7)
- 收藏
- 关注
原创 seo点击积累一:缺少keywords和description的meta标签
更多笔记请点击链接:itnoteshare最近通过百度seo建议平台检测网站总是提示“缺少keywords和description的meta标签”,可是我的网站中已经添加了相关meta信息,可是却无效,经过多次尝试发现是百度seo建议分析中不支持meta中的http-equiv属性要换成name属性才有效。以下是我网站修改前后信息的对比:仅供参考!以免后人走相同的弯路。
2016-09-03 00:45:21
3425
原创 Tomcat 配置gzip无效
gzip的详细配置请点击笔记:《tomcat的gzip压缩配置及优化效果对比》提升Tomcat性能方法有很多种,使用NIO Connector和启用gzip压缩是其中两种。NIO:Java New IO,使用了多路复用的技术,无疑要比普通的IO socket要高效。gzip:对需要传输到前台的内容首先在内存中进行gzip压缩,这样可以大大的减少网络带宽占用。前提是前台的Accept-Encoding允许gzip。但是,当同时配置了这两个时,会发现大于48KB的文件并没有进行压缩。
2016-09-01 23:27:06
3005
原创 通过System.getProperties()获取系统参数
通过System.getProperties()获取系统参数Properties props=System.getProperties(); //系统属性System.out.println("Java的运行环境版本:"+props.getProperty("java.version"));System.out.println("Java的运行环境供应商:"+props.getProperty(
2016-03-19 19:01:50
657
原创 最新 Sublime Text3 激活码 (Build 3103 有效)
linux 安装步骤: 1.sudo add-apt-repository ppa:webupd8team/sublime-text-3 =>enter set 建立信任数据库 2.sudo apt-get update == 更新软件库 3.sudo apt-get install sublime-text-installer ==安装Sublime Text 3
2016-02-24 22:45:05
4018
原创 URLREWRITE的使用
http://tuckey.org/urlrewrite/#download 有本事你戳我啊! http://blog.youkuaiyun.com/freecodetor/article/details/5821391 最近公司以前的一个项目需要升级改版,其中的一个模块是使用 Struts2 做的不需要改动,但是需要将其从之前的项目里面剥离出来,看了看官网,发现所有的链接访问的静态地址,以为是 Fr
2015-12-27 12:49:18
544
转载 MyEclipse中使用复制粘贴功能卡的解决办法
最近在MyEclipse中编辑代码时,使用快捷键进行复制粘贴,经常会导致编辑器短暂的停顿,光标不跟随,居然反应不过来,几近假死。想来想去应该是编辑上的什么配置或者是IDE的什么功能导致,于是进入Preferences查找edit功能,进行一个个的测试,最后发现原来是代码的超链功能导致。进入方法:Window -> Preferences -> General -> Editors
2015-07-30 10:18:44
1016
转载 指定eclipse启动使用jdk
右键点击快捷方式,属性在目标一项中添加启动参数 -vm "C:\Program Files (x86)\Java\jdk1.6.0_24\bin\javaw.exe"注意jdk路径用双引号包围上,因为这个路径中含有空格。当时怎么没想到加引号。傻傻的移动了jdk.
2015-03-29 16:26:34
594
转载 Windows下搭建Eclipse+Android4.0开发环境
官方搭建步骤: http://developer.android.com/index.html搭建环境之前需要下载下面几个文件包:一、安装Java运行环境JRE(没这个Eclipse运行不起来)和JDK 官网下载 http://www.oracle.com/technetwork/java/javase/downloads/index.html, 先装J
2015-03-29 09:02:56
586
转载 Linux下JNA 调用 so 库
最近自己写的一个广告发布平台要迁移到Linux平台上,由于之前用的是windows平台的dll文件,现在要改用.so。讲下如何在Linux下面调用.so。在linux下使用jna调用本地方法的时候,需要将C写成的程序编译为so文件1、写一个简单test.c文件:[cpp] view plaincopyprint?#include int add(i
2015-03-25 14:18:43
1285
转载 【环境配置】配置AndroidStudio
1. 构建新项目,gradle下载不成功的问题。创建新项目的时候,提示一直下载gradle,但是无法下载成功。(1) 去gradle的官网下载压缩包。http://www.gradle.org/downloadsgradle-1.12-all.zip(2) 把下载好的gradle-1.12-all.zip拷贝到~/.gradle/wrapper/di
2015-03-22 18:31:35
1853
转载 Apache Commons 工具类介绍及简单使用
目录(?)[-]commons-beanutils commons-betwixt commons-codec commons-collectionscommons-compress commons-configurationcommons-dbcpcommons-dbutils commons-email commons-fileuploadcommons-httpclient
2014-12-21 11:56:44
1511
转载 Java编程最差实践
原文地址:http://www.odi.ch/prog/design/newbies.php 每天在写Java程序, 其实里面有一些细节大家可能没怎么注意, 这不, 有人总结了一个我们编程中常见的问题. 虽然一般没有什么大问题, 但是最好别这样做. 另外这里提到的很多问题其实可以通过Findbugs(http://findbugs.sourceforge.net/ )来帮我们进行检查出
2014-12-21 11:55:11
701
转载 UML类图几种关系的总结
在UML类图中,常见的有以下几种关系: 泛化(Generalization), 实现(Realization),关联(Association),聚合(Aggregation),组合(Composition),依赖(Dependency) 1. 泛化(Generalization) 【泛化关系】:是一种继承关系,表示一般与特殊的关系,它指定
2014-12-21 11:53:12
652
转载 logback学习与配置使用
目录(?)[-]Logback介绍Logback的配置LoggerAppender和 LayoutLogger context有效级别与级别继承打印方法与基本选择规则LoggerAppenders及layouts的关系Logback的默认配置logback配置文件Logback默认配置的采用的步骤Logback自定义配置配置root logger
2014-12-21 11:51:25
1588
转载 如何系统地学习JavaScript
目录(?)[-]入门提高习惯注意在过去,JavaScript只是被用来做一些简单的网页效果,比如表单验证、浮动广告等,所以那时候JavaScript并没有受到重视。自从AJAX开始流行后,人们发现利用JavaScript可以给用户带来更好的体验,甚至利用这一优点开发了大型网页游戏,于是这门小语言被重视了起来。现在,很多公司会招专门的JavaScript工程师,通常J
2014-12-21 11:49:36
633
原创 Eclipse中该死的Validating与build
1.针对ext等js比较多的项目一直validating问题作死的解决方法:去除项目下.project文件中的这一行重启eclipse保证不卡了。nature>org.eclipse.wst.jsdt.core.jsNaturenature>
2014-11-26 13:11:46
10070
原创 eclipse加速
最近用Eclipse开发oPhone的一个项目,每次打开Eclipse的时候,总是在build workspace,而且还老是build不完 ,因为没有build完,就无法保存,运行和调试,关闭程序则会没有反应,只能结束进程,这让我相当的郁闷. 1- eclipse 默认是自动编译的,你可以把project 下的build automaticaly 勾去掉,译成手动编译,这样可以减少系
2014-11-24 10:40:13
768
转载 myEclipse项目转成Eclipse开发
myEclipse项目转成Eclipse开发 公司拿到手的项目开发平台都不统一。有的是myEclipse开发的,有的是Eclipse for J2EE开发的。 这里说一种把myEclipse项目转成Eclipse项目继续开发 1. 请首先确保你的eclipse是javaee版本的,或者已经安装看wtp插件 2. 然后修改eclipse工程下的.p
2014-11-23 23:26:50
769
转载 Bean Validation 技术规范特性概述
目录(?)[+]概述 Bean Validation 规范图 1 Java 分层验证结构示意图图 2 Java Bean 验证模型示意图清单 1约束的定义约束注解清单 2表 1 Bean Validation 规范内嵌的约束注解定义清单 3清单 4清单 5清单 6清单 7多值约束清单 8清单 9清单 10清单 11组合约束清单 1
2014-11-20 20:54:59
745
转载 Spring3.1 对Bean Validation规范的新支持(方法级别验证)
目录(?)[-]一Bean Validation框架简介二Bean Validation在开发中的位置四Spring30支持表现层验证五Spring30支持依赖注入验证Bean Validation 11草案六Spring31支持方法级别验证Bean Validation 11草案一、Bean Validation框架简介 写道Bean Validation s
2014-11-20 20:53:11
702
原创 activeMQ启动失败61616端口被占用问题
Failed t bind to server socket:tcp://localhost:61616 due to : java.net.BindException通过netstat -aon | findstr "61616" 查找端口被谁占用了,可是一直没有找到,google说是 Internet Connection Sharing (ICS)服务占用,kill了
2014-11-14 12:02:14
5813
转载 JNDI全面总结
原理: 在DataSource中事先建立多个数据库连接,保存在数据库连接池中。当程序访问数据库时,只用从连接池中取空闲状态的数据库连接即可,访问结束,销毁资源,数据库连接重新回到连接池,这与每次去直接访问数据库相比,会节省大量时间和资源。 JNDI( Java Naming and Directory Interface ),是Java平台的一个标准
2014-11-13 16:44:47
593
转载 tomcat6.0实现https安全访问
因为客户要求,需要tomcat6.0配置https访问,在网上找了一些方法,自己尝试了一下,基本成功。以下是些简单的操作步骤:1、生成安全访问的证书。命令行下执行:keytool -genkey -alias tomcat -keyalg RSA -keystore c:\tomcat.keystore然后按提示输入一些密码等信息:输入keystore密码:再次输入
2014-11-13 12:31:00
707
转载 Timer与ScheduledExecutorService间的抉择
java.util.Timer计时器有管理任务延迟执行("如1000ms后执行任务")以及周期性执行("如每500ms执行一次该任务")。但是,Timer存在一些缺陷,因此你应该考虑使用ScheduledThreadPoolExecutor作为代替品,Timer对调度的支持是基于绝对时间,而不是相对时间的,由此任务对系统时钟的改变是敏感的;ScheduledThreadExecut
2014-11-12 15:01:00
639
转载 Thread.currentThread().getContextClassLoader()与Test.class.getClassLoader()区别
忘记以前有没有问过这个问题,总之我现在有看到几个地方有这个:Thread.currentThread().getContextClassLoader()我总是想不出在什么情况下会用这种方式获得一个ClassLoader,因为好像默认情况下,它返回的是和加载应用的ClassLoader是同一个,比如说在一个类Test中写ClassLoader cl = Thread.curren
2014-11-11 11:05:41
2334
转载 Memcached Java Client API详解
目录(?)[-]Memcached Java Client API详解SockIOPoolMemCachedClientMemcached Client API 优化草实现memcached的遍历操作实现get时刷新数据过期时间应用于session可能需要修改服务器端程序Memcached Java Client API详解针对Mem
2014-11-10 09:54:12
692
转载 Java中如何序列化一个对象
Java 中如何序列化一个对象 我们都知道java 中无法保存一个对象到文本文件中,但是当我们有这种需求的时候,我们可以通过java 的序列化功能把当前对象的一些属性以二进制的形式保存到文件中。当我们需要这个对象的时,只需要从二进制文件中还原为保存前的对象即可。从这里我们可以得到启发,如果想把机器A 上的一个Student 对象发送到机器B 上,我们可以把Student 对
2014-11-04 14:32:53
1256
原创 IE, FireFox, Opera 浏览器支持CSS实现Alpha透明的方法 兼容问题
一:要解决的问题时:在ie6-ie11下兼容以下透明上传文件按钮的效果。实现方式通过滤镜实现。二:效果图如下:三:代码:样式:.file2 { position: absolute; -ms-filter: "progid:DXImageTransform.Microsoft.Alpha(Opacity=50)";/*ie 8*/ filter: alpha(opa
2014-11-04 09:21:55
1286
原创 iframe双滚动条 解决方式 CSS3 overflow-y 属性
裁剪 div 元素中内容的左/右边缘 - 如果溢出元素的内容区域的话:div{overflow-y:hidden;} div{width:110px;height:110px;border:thin solid black;overflow-x:hidden;overflow-y:hidden;}
2014-11-03 12:20:40
4265
转载 union和union all的区别
Union因为要进行重复值扫描,所以效率低。如果合并没有刻意要删除重复行,那么就使用Union All 两个要联合的SQL语句 字段个数必须一样,而且字段类型要“相容”(一致);如果我们需要将两个select语句的结果作为一个整体显示出来,我们就需要用到union或者union all关键字。union(或称为联合)的作用是将多个结果合并在一起显示出来。union和un
2014-10-17 09:47:38
669
转载 HashSet 与HashMap底层实现
1. HashSet底层通过包装HashMap来实现,HashSet在添加一个值的时候,实际上是将此值作为HashMap中的key来进行保存。2. HashMap的底层实现是通过初始化化一个Entry数组来实现key、value的保存。3. 在HashMap的Entry中有四个变量,key、value、hash、next,其中next用于在hash方法添加值冲突时候,所指向的下一个
2014-10-09 09:24:22
781
原创 禁用按钮的漏洞
禁用button事由漏洞的,呵呵。如果按钮禁用,在地址栏中输入:javascript:alert(document.all["search-btn"].disabled=false),按钮就会被开启。。
2014-09-17 12:33:02
630
转载 MyEclipse保存后不能自动编译收藏
MyEclipse保存后不能自动编译收藏今天,碰到个怪事,在myeclipse中新建一个项目之后,结果保存之后,再查看WEB-INF/classes/,竟然里面是空的,而output路径也设的好好的啊,怪了,于是google了一下,发现有此问题的人还不少,其中有一位总结的比较详细,具体如下:1. 确保 project->build automatically已经被选
2014-09-05 11:27:47
653
全国省市区县echarts地图json和js数据
2017-11-20
apache ftp文件及文件夹上传下载删除
2014-01-21
当当网 dangdang_ssh
2013-10-21
java扎金花程序java
2012-05-02
java学习必备工具api中文版jdk6.0
2011-11-23
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人